#4fb5c3 basic color information

#4fb5c3

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#4fb5c3 has decimal index of: 5223875, is composed of 31% red, 71% green and 76.5% blue. #4fb5c3 in CMYK color model, is composed of 59.5% cyan, 7.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.5% black.
#66cccc is the closest web-safe color to #4fb5c3.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
